CCC Intelligent Solutions (NASDAQ:CCCS), a leading provider of software and services to the automotive and insurance industries, finds itself at a crossroads of growth opportunities and market challenges. The company's stock has garnered attention from analysts as it navigates a complex landscape of emerging solutions, market expansion, and timing issues affecting its revenue recognition.

Financial Performance and Growth Strategies

CCCS has demonstrated resilience in its financial performance, with analysts projecting a 9% revenue growth for the company. The software subscription revenue, a key component of CCCS's business model, is anticipated to reach approximately $220 million, representing a 9% year-over-year increase. This growth trajectory underscores the company's ability to maintain its market position in a competitive software sector.

The company's earnings for the second quarter of 2024, reported on July 30, were closely watched by market observers. Analysts expected revenue to be around $230 million, marking an 8% year-over-year increase. The projected EBITDA of approximately $90 million, with margins around 39%, indicates CCCS's ability to maintain profitability while pursuing growth initiatives.

Emerging Solutions and Market Expansion

A significant focus for CCCS has been its emerging solutions segment, which was initially expected to contribute over 2 percentage points to the company's fiscal year 2024 growth. This segment represents CCCS's efforts to diversify its offerings and tap into new revenue streams. The company has been particularly active in targeting the Top 20 APD Insurers, a strategy aimed at solidifying its position in the insurance technology market.

CCCS's growth strategy extends beyond its core markets. The company has identified opportunities in adjacent property and casualty (P&C) lines and international markets as key areas for expansion. This diversification approach could potentially broaden CCCS's total addressable market (TAM) and provide new avenues for revenue growth.

Challenges in Revenue Recognition

Despite the positive growth outlook, CCCS has faced some headwinds in its emerging segment. The company recently adjusted its fiscal year 2024 revenue guidance, reducing it by $3-5 million. This adjustment was attributed to customer pilots taking longer than anticipated to convert to recognized revenue. As a result, the emerging segment is now projected to contribute approximately 1 percentage point to growth, down from the previously expected 2 points.

Analysts view this as a timing issue rather than a fundamental problem with CCCS's business model. The delay in revenue recognition from customer pilots highlights the complexities involved in introducing new solutions to the market and the importance of efficient conversion strategies.

Market Position and Competitive Landscape

CCCS operates in a dynamic and competitive software sector, particularly within the automotive and insurance industries. The company's focus on Estimate STP (Straight Through Processing) and Casualty segments indicates a strategic move towards areas with expected growth potential. These initiatives are designed to strengthen CCCS's market position and create barriers to entry for potential competitors.

The positive industry outlook noted by analysts suggests that CCCS is well-positioned to capitalize on broader market trends. As the automotive and insurance industries continue to embrace digital transformation, CCCS's suite of intelligent solutions could play a crucial role in shaping the future of these sectors.

Bear Case

How might slower customer pilot conversions impact CCCS's growth?

The recent adjustment in CCCS's revenue guidance due to slower conversion of customer pilots to recognized revenue raises concerns about the company's ability to meet its growth targets. This delay could potentially impact investor confidence and the company's short-term financial performance. If this trend persists, it may indicate underlying challenges in product adoption or market penetration, which could hinder CCCS's ability to capitalize on its emerging solutions segment effectively.

What challenges could CCCS face in maintaining its market position?

As CCCS operates in a competitive software sector, maintaining its market position requires continuous innovation and adaptation. The company may face challenges from both established players and new entrants in the automotive and insurance technology space. Additionally, the rapid pace of technological change in these industries could necessitate significant ongoing investments in research and development to keep CCCS's offerings relevant and competitive.

Bull Case

How could CCCS's expansion into new markets drive future growth?

CCCS's strategic focus on expanding into adjacent P&C lines and international markets presents significant growth opportunities. By diversifying its revenue streams and tapping into new geographical regions, CCCS could potentially accelerate its growth trajectory. The company's existing expertise in automotive and insurance software could provide a strong foundation for adapting its solutions to new markets, potentially leading to increased market share and revenue diversification.

What potential does the company's focus on emerging solutions offer?

The company's investment in emerging solutions, particularly in areas like Estimate STP and Casualty segments, positions CCCS at the forefront of technological innovation in its industry. As these solutions mature and gain traction in the market, they could become significant contributors to CCCS's revenue growth. The focus on emerging technologies also demonstrates CCCS's commitment to staying ahead of industry trends, which could enhance its competitive advantage and attract new customers seeking cutting-edge solutions.
